How the Warriors impacted the NBA draft, and how their championship season led to fantastic new book

Dr. Thomas Bevilacqua and Charlie Stanton joined Bram Kincheloe to discuss the Warriors’ championship, the NBA draft, and Tom’s new book, “Golden Age”

NBA: Golden State Warriors-Championship Parade Cary Edmondson-USA TODAY Sports

Thomas Bevilacqua recently became a doctor, yet somehow found time to write a BOOK about the Warriors’ 2018 season that debuted a few days after the title. We sat down with him to discuss that, as well as talked with our resident draft expert Charlie Stanton about the newest Warrior, the 2018 NBA draft as a whole, and the state of the league.

In the 2018 NBA Finals, the Golden State Warriors cemented their place in basketball history by dominating LeBron James and the Cleveland Cavaliers, and winning their third championship in four seasons. Golden Age: The Brilliance of the 2018 Champion Golden State Warriors takes fans through the memorable ride that was the 2017-2018 season, from superstar Steph Curry’s perseverance through injuries, to the team sending an amazing four players to the All-Star game, to the outspokenness and unique coaching approach of Steve Kerr on their way to another NBA title. Featuring terrific coverage from Golden State of Mind’s Thomas Bevilacqua and full of action-packed photos, this commemorative edition takes fans from the disappointing opening night loss against the Houston Rockets, to the Warriors ultimately triumphing over Houston in seven games in the Western Conference Finals, all the way through the moment the Dubs clinched their status as an NBA dynasty with a third title in four years. This keepsake also features in-depth stories on fan favorites Curry, Kevin Durant, Klay Thompson, Draymond Green, and more.
